Description
Environment
Windows build number: Microsoft Windows [Version 10.0.19042.388]
Windows Terminal version (if applicable): 1.0.1811.0
tmux 3.0a
Alacritty 0.4.2
Steps to reproduce
Run tmux in Windows terminal WSL2 (Ubuntu), after a fresh boot into Windows.
Create some horizontal split panes in tmux (works)
Create some vertical split panes in tmux
Run some commands with output (in some panes)
Oddly, the symptom disappears if I close and start Windows terminal again and re-attach to tmux.
Expected behavior
Text output is clear and readable and output in their respective panes.
Actual behavior
The text output from different processes seems to bleed across panes.
This occurs with a vanilla/empty tmux config too.
My TERM is set to xterm-256color outside tmux and tmux-256color in tmux.
This behaviour also seems to happen in Alacritty (0.4.2), which in my understanding shares the same backend (ConPTY?) as Windows Terminal.
